  • A very confident, almost smirking, k.d. lang was interviewed on a February 1993 episode of E! EXTREME CLOSEUP. Much of the discussion focused upon the singer having recently come out publicly as a lesbian. You can almost sense the relief and comfort in k.d. during this conversation. #kdlang #interview #comingout
